在軟體完成之後,我們需要對軟體進行一系列的測試,在我們編寫軟體時,需要進行單元的測試,整合測試,但是,測試系統與整合測試有很大的區別,在整合測試的時候,你可以自己創造自己的測試資料,進行自身測試,但是在測試乙個系統之時,需要的與測試小組和開發小組中的一小部分合作,然而在測試時,將和整個開發小組進行合作,協調自己所做的東西,並且接受指導。我們在第一的軟體開發中,並沒有想到進行測試,軟體初期投放便是遇到許多問題。
在測試過程中,就是確保**能夠正確的實現設計,實現設計者的意圖,確保系統能夠完成使用者所需要的所有功能,並進行運轉,測試也分為功能測試,效能測試,接受性測試,軟體可靠性,可用性,可維護性,安裝測試,測試文件,測試安全苛刻系統。在進行測試時,要將測試內容盡量的選取全面,是所有的可能性結果都進行檢查,防止使用者在使用時出現問題,系統奔潰。
測試軟體需要與所有的有關的工作人員進行合作,交流,並且熟悉所有元件的作用,在測試針對做出不同內容的有效測試。
軟體工程閱讀筆記01
作為乙個軟體工程師,我們要做的就是解決問題,通常情況下要處理的問題,與計算機或現存計算機系統有關,大多數情況下,問題的潛在困難與計算機無關 而是理解問題的本質,之前的程式設計作業中,很多時候處理問題都是現存計算機找起,並沒有很好地認清楚問題的本質,導致問題的處理不當。大多數的問題都是龐大而且棘手,特...
軟體工程閱讀筆記01
這一篇的閱讀筆記是我讀的前三章的內容,我讀的 軟體工程 這本書前三章分別為軟體工程的概述 軟體的需求分析 軟體系統的設計。第一章 軟體工程的概述 該章從軟體的分類和演化 軟體的生命週期以及軟體的開發模型向我們介紹何為軟體 何為軟體工程。軟體是計算機系統的重要組成部分,軟體主要有系統軟體 應用軟體 工...
軟體工程理論閱讀筆記1
我記得當時選這本書的時候是和同學一起商量說,正好讀這本書的時候就快到期末考試了,把書看一遍,既可以應付考試,還可以寫一下自己的讀書筆記。但是,現在已經不用考試了,所以我就比較粗略的把書過了一下,主要是因為現在有好幾門考試,實在沒有那麼多的時間去看書。我感覺我選這本書就可以用我讀的上一本書來評價一下我...